Russia: NATO Rejects Lebed's Proposal On Expansion


Brussels, 7 October 1996 (RFE/RL) -- NATO has reportedly rejected a proposal from Russian Security Secretary Aleksandr Lebed which would have linked NATO expansion to an agreement with Russia.

A high-ranking NATO official told Western news agencies today Lebed favors a situation where a NATO-Russia agreement or charter would be drafted before NATO expanded.

The official said NATO Secretary-General Javier Solana told Lebed NATO rejects such an approach. He added that the talks with Lebed were constructive.

After his meeting with Solana, Lebed said NATO should approach any eastward expansion with extreme caution.

In the past, Lebed has called NATO's enlargement plans "unacceptable" and has threatened sanctions against U.S. and German companies operating in Russia if expansion goes forward.
